Prism Minimum Deviation

n=sin(A+δm2)sin(A2)n = \frac{\sin\left(\frac{A + \delta_m}{2}\right)}{\sin\left(\frac{A}{2}\right)}

At minimum deviation, light passes symmetrically through the prism. This formula relates the refractive index to the prism angle and minimum deviation.

Derivation

At minimum deviation, the ray inside the prism is parallel to the base, and the angles of incidence and emergence are equal.
